What is the Householder Application for Planning Permission?
The Householder Application for Planning Permission is a vital form utilized in the UK for homeowners or their agents seeking approval for dwelling extensions or modifications. This application is essential for legally altering a property's structure, ensuring that all proposed works comply with local planning regulations. Both the applicant and the agent play crucial roles in this process; they must ensure that all necessary information is accurately presented.
Included in the Householder Application are pertinent details such as the site address and a description of the proposed works. This comprehensive data facilitates a smooth review process by the planning authority, enabling better decision-making regarding home alterations.
Purpose and Benefits of the Householder Application for Planning Permission
Utilizing the Householder Application streamlines the process of obtaining necessary permissions for home alterations, thereby avoiding potential legal consequences. Securing planning permission is crucial as it protects property owners from undertaking unauthorized work that may lead to fines or mandated restoration of the property to its original state.
Additionally, filing the application correctly helps mitigate delays or rejections in getting approval. Understanding the need for this form reinforces the importance of adhering to proper planning protocols before commencing any construction work.
Who Needs the Householder Application for Planning Permission?
The Householder Application must be completed by homeowners or their authorized agents looking to execute various types of projects concerning their residences. Homeowners seeking to add extensions, convert loft spaces, or make substantial modifications may find that this form is necessary.
However, some projects may be exempt from requiring such applications, typically depending on the project's scope and significance. It is essential for applicants to understand these exemptions to avoid unnecessary paperwork and potential application fees.

Who is eligible to submit the Householder Application for Planning Permission?
Eligibility generally includes homeowners or agents acting on behalf of homeowners. Ensure you have the rightful authority to submit the application for the dwelling in question.
What is the deadline for submitting the application?
While specific deadlines can vary, it is advisable to submit the Householder Application as early as possible to avoid delays in the planning process. Check with your local planning authority for specific timelines.
What documents are required for submission?
You will typically need documents detailing your proposal, site plans, ownership certificates, and any relevant declarations. Ensure all supporting documents correlate with your application.
How do I submit the application after filling it out?
Once you have completed the application on pdfFiller, you can download it or submit directly via your planning authority's website. Ensure all required fields are accurately filled out before submission.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out this form?
Common mistakes include forgetting to sign the form, omitting required fields, or providing incorrect site or applicant information. Always review your entries before submission.
How long does processing usually take?
Processing times for the application can vary widely depending on the local council's workload, but it generally takes a few weeks. Check your local authority for specific processing timelines.
Is there a fee associated with the Householder Application?
Yes, there is usually a fee for submitting the Householder Application for Planning Permission. The amount can vary depending on the extent of the proposed works, so check with your local planning authority for precise fee structures.
